In the realm of regenerative aesthetics, innovation is key. Red Light Therapy (RLT), or photobiomodulation (PBM), is emerging as a non-invasive, effective solution for skin rejuvenation. By stimulating cellular processes, RLT enhances collagen production, reduces wrinkles, and improves skin texture—offering patients a luminous, youthful appearance without the need for invasive procedures.

Red Light Therapy for Skin Rejuvenation

Study: A clinical trial involving 20 healthy Caucasian women utilized a red LED mask emitting light at 630 ± 10 nm, with a power density of 15.6 J/cm² for 12 minutes per session, twice a week over three months. The results demonstrated significant improvements in skin elasticity, firmness, and a reduction in wrinkle depth, showcasing the efficacy of RLT in reversing signs of skin aging.

Practical Tip: Integrate RLT into your clinic's offerings as a standalone treatment or as an adjunct to microneedling and exosome therapies to enhance skin rejuvenation outcomes.

Who’s it for: Ideal for patients seeking non-invasive solutions for skin aging, including fine lines, wrinkles, and loss of skin elasticity.

The Growing Demand for Red Light Therapy in Aesthetic Clinics

The global red light therapy (RLT) market is experiencing significant expansion. Valued at approximately USD 0.5 billion in 2025, it is projected to reach USD 1.2 billion by 2033, reflecting a 10% compound annual growth rate (CAGR) . This growth is driven by increasing consumer demand for non-invasive aesthetic treatments, advancements in RLT technology, and a broader acceptance of photobiomodulation in clinical settings.

Clinics are increasingly adopting RLT devices to offer patients advanced skincare options that are both effective and convenient. This trend reflects a broader shift towards holistic, science-backed aesthetic treatments that prioritize patient safety and satisfaction.

Combining Red Light Therapy with Exosome and PRP Therapies

Regenerative aesthetics doesn’t exist in a vacuum — it thrives when paired with integrative wellness. For example:

  • NAD+ & Mitochondrial Health: Patients supporting cellular metabolism with NAD+ infusions often see enhanced skin outcomes post-microneedling.

  • Gut–Skin Axis: Clinical evidence shows that gut health impacts inflammation, oxidative stress, and skin barrier function (Frontiers in Microbiology).

  • Lifestyle Synergy: Sleep, exercise, and nutrition modulate the very pathways that exosomes act on — meaning a more comprehensive patient plan delivers superior and longer-lasting results.

Why it matters: Clinics offering a combined approach — exosomes for external repair + integrative therapies for internal resilience — will lead the way in personalized longevity medicine.

Red Light Therapy's Role in Wound Healing

Red light therapy not only improves skin appearance but also promotes wound healing and reduces inflammation, making it a versatile tool in aesthetic and medical practices.
